""" `run(doc::WeaveDoc; doctype = :auto, plotlib="Gadfly", out_path=:doc, fig_path = "figures", fig_ext = nothing, cache_path = "cache", cache = :off)` Run code chunks and capture output from parsed document. * `doctype`: :auto = set based on file extension or specify one of the supported formats. See `list_out_formats()` * `plotlib`: `"PyPlot"`, `"Gadfly"`, or `"Winston"` * `out_path`: Path where the output is generated. Can be: `:doc`: Path of the source document, `:pwd`: Julia working directory, `"somepath"`: Path as a AbstractString e.g `"/home/mpastell/weaveout"` * `fig_path`: where figures will be generated, relative to out_path * `fig_ext`: Extension for saved figures e.g. `".pdf"`, `".png"`. Default setting depends on `doctype`. * `cache_path`: where of cached output will be saved. * `cache`: controls caching of code: `:off` = no caching, `:all` = cache everything, `:user` = cache based on chunk options, `:refresh`, run all code chunks and save new cache. **Note:** Run command from terminal and not using IJulia, Juno or ESS, they tend to mess with capturing output.
